Payment Methods and Withdrawal Speed

UK players expect fast withdrawals. Nonstop Casino processes e-wallet withdrawals (PayPal, Skrill, Neteller) within 2 hours. I tested a £50 PayPal withdrawal at 2:30 PM on that Tuesday. It hit my account at 3:48 PM. That is fast.

Debit card withdrawals (Visa, Mastercard) take 1-3 business days. Bank transfers take 2-5 days. Minimum withdrawal is £10. Maximum withdrawal per transaction is £2,000. No monthly cap mentioned in the T&Cs.

Deposits are instant. Minimum deposit is £10. Maximum deposit per transaction is £5,000. No fees on deposits or withdrawals.

Licensing and Safety: UKGC Approved

Nonstop Casino holds a UK Gambling Commission license. License number 39526 (I double-checked on the UKGC register). That means all the standard protections apply: deposit limits, time-outs, self-exclusion, and GamStop integration.

The site uses SSL encryption. I did not see any security warnings in my browser. The KYC process is standard: upload ID and proof of address. It took about 4 hours for them to verify my documents. That is reasonable.
